When you’re taking on the work of becoming a more effective leader, you usually will want to focus on adopting or changing one or two behaviors that will make the biggest difference. You also, though, need to focus on the perceptions that others have of your behaviors. Because you work and lead in a system full of people, your overall effectiveness will depend as much on changing their perception as on changing your behavior.

Managers often end up in a situation when they are hired to take charge of a team/department that already exists and performs to a certain level. New leaders often find it difficult to generate acceptance because a team/organization is a complex network of emotions, relationships and issues. The history comes along, but is invisible to this new manager.

A couple of months back, I wrote that it is important to shorten the results cycle - the time in which teams accomplish business-meaningful things - before shortening the reporting cycle - the time in which we report progress. Doing the opposite generates more heat than light: it increases the magnification with which we scrutinize effort while doing nothing to improve the frequency or fidelity of results.
